I had an issue the week having bought a Mondeo 2.0 TDCi Ghia Estate on a 54 plate. The issue was that under zero stress (driving lightly) there seemed to be no issue however putting the foot down to go into 5th from 4th up flashed the coil light and EGM light. Loss of power, would drive but no turbo.

I looked on the forums here and found that it could be something to do with the EGR valve as they get mucky. So I set to work on cleaning it up. Having unbolted the valve housing I was surprised to find a holeLESS blanking plate fitted. Not wanting to jump to conclusions cleaned the valve up and replaced it onto the motor.

Took it for a testdrive yesterday and slowing down for a roundabout I get a little shudder, the coil light comes on BUT I 'm not losing the turbo. (i.e. the car runs fine but for the flashing coil light. Turn off the engine then turn it on again and everything is back to normal.

I was hoping that someone local (Kirkcaldy, Fife) or even national would give me a lend of an OBDII reader for free (I'm really skint until the end of the month) so I can narrow down where I need to look next.
